The North American gray wolf is currently the largest canine on the planet and the only wolf in North America. So how big is this wolf, a set of data can show: adult male wolves are 1.8 to 2 meters long, generally weigh 50-80 kg, the largest gray wolf can even reach 90 kg, shoulders up to 90 cm or so. It should also be noted that although the North American gray wolf is called gray wolf, in fact they are not only gray, but also brown, black and white, but the gray wolf has the largest number, so it is named gray wolf. In addition, his range of activities is really large, especially in the early years, the northern United States and Canada and other regions have almost all traces of North American gray wolf activity.
